PHOENIX (AZFamily) — Several million dollars will go toward repairing an eastern Arizona highway after devastating floods damaged crucial infrastructure.
On Thursday, the Arizona State Transportation Board approved $3 million to repair flood-damaged sections of the US 60 between Superior and Globe-Miami.
In late September, floodwaters swept through the small mining towns, leaving three people dead. Since the flooding, Globe and Miami have been in clean up and recovery mode .
Arizona Department of Transportation (ADOT) crews are rebuilding embankments that washed away during the flooding and repairing damaged highway sections. Construction began Monday as crews are focused on restoring two lanes as quickly as possible for travelers.
